#358036
FlopUrDonk wrote:Know I've said it before but I love your hatch. Just got my arps In.

Just dreading putting them on.


And those wheels. :headbang: :headbang: :headbang:



Flop, It took me 3 days to knock it out.
1 day was taredown.
2 day was clean up and routing all my oil cooler lines and the LS vtec line to a stealbraided line.
3 day was putting it all together.

A tip. Spend $25 and get some discount brake part cleaner in the can and high temp RTV . They are 3 bucks right know. That should buy alot for 25. I cleaned everything but the head . The studs were easy to put in. Dont forget to torque to 10 LB in the block. Very important. Clean the block threads.
Also, the two guides on the head, put them in after the studs.
What I did was placed the studs in place and with a rubber handle screwdriver, I placed the guides on the studs and lightly tap them down the studs. With a 11mm closed end wrench. Slide through the studs and over the guides, light taps on the wrench and the guides will go in place.
